/**
* @brief Fills synchronously the memory area pointed to by pitchedDevPtr with the constant value.
*
* @param[in] pitchedDevPtr
* @param[in] value - constant value to be set
* @param[in] extent
* @return #hipSuccess, #hipErrorInvalidValue, #hipErrorMemoryFree
*/
hipError_t hipMemset3D(hipPitchedPtr pitchedDevPtr, int value, hipExtent extent );
/**
* @brief Fills asynchronously the memory area pointed to by pitchedDevPtr with the constant value.
*
* @param[in] pitchedDevPtr
* @param[in] value - constant value to be set
* @param[in] extent
* @param[in] stream
* @return #hipSuccess, #hipErrorInvalidValue, #hipErrorMemoryFree
*/
hipError_t hipMemset3DAsync(hipPitchedPtr pitchedDevPtr, int value, hipExtent extent ,hipStream_t stream __dparm(0));

hipError_t hipMemset3D(hipPitchedPtr pitchedDevPtr, int value, hipExtent extent )
{
HIP_INIT_SPECIAL_API((TRACE_MCMD), &pitchedDevPtr, value, &extent);
hipError_t e = hipSuccess;
hipStream_t stream = hipStreamNull;
// TODO - call an ihip memset so HIP_TRACE is correct.
stream = ihipSyncAndResolveStream(stream);
if (stream) {
size_t sizeBytes = pitchedDevPtr.pitch * extent.height * extent.depth;
e = ihipMemset(pitchedDevPtr.ptr, value, sizeBytes, stream, ihipMemsetDataTypeChar);
stream->locked_wait();
} else {
e = hipErrorInvalidValue;
}
return ihipLogStatus(e);
}
hipError_t hipMemset3DAsync(hipPitchedPtr pitchedDevPtr, int value, hipExtent extent ,hipStream_t stream )
{
HIP_INIT_SPECIAL_API((TRACE_MCMD), &pitchedDevPtr, value, &extent);
hipError_t e = hipSuccess;
// TODO - call an ihip memset so HIP_TRACE is correct.
stream = ihipSyncAndResolveStream(stream);
if (stream) {
size_t sizeBytes = pitchedDevPtr.pitch * extent.height * extent.depth;
e = ihipMemset(pitchedDevPtr.ptr, value, sizeBytes, stream, ihipMemsetDataTypeChar);
} else {
e = hipErrorInvalidValue;
}
return ihipLogStatus(e);
}
